
Tilyakori Hotel is located in Samarkand. Featuring family rooms, this property also provides guests with a terrace. The accommodation provides a 24-hour front desk, airport transfers, room service and free WiFi throughout the property.

The location of the hotel is perfect. It is right behind the Registan, about 3 mins walk. The hotel might be a little bit hard to find in the first place if you follow Google map, because Google would direct you to the next alley. But once you find the right location, it's not an issue. The area is super safe, you walk during the night by yourself in all the alleys around. The only thing that can be improved is the wifi, which sometimes is connected but not working very well.
